Copycat Texas Roadhouse rolls recreate the soft sweet buttery yeast rolls + iconic whipped cinnamon honey butter at home. Two hours total (1 hr 30 min rising mostly hands-off), 24 rolls, restaurant-quality.
Ingredients List
Rolls: 1 cup whole milk warm + 1/4 cup honey + 2 1/4 tsp instant yeast (1 packet) + 4 1/2 cups bread flour + 1/4 cup sugar + 1 1/2 tsp salt + 1/2 cup softened butter + 2 large eggs
Egg wash: 1 egg + 1 tbsp water
Butter brush: 1/2 cup melted butter for brushing tops
Cinnamon honey butter: 1 cup softened butter + 1/2 cup powdered sugar + 1/2 cup honey + 2 tsp cinnamon + 1/2 tsp vanilla + pinch salt
Timing
Mix dough: 15 min. First rise: 1 hour. Shape + second rise: 30 min. Bake: 15 min. Total: 2 hours.
Step 1 — Activate Yeast and Mix Dough
Combine warm milk, honey, and yeast; let foam 5 min. In stand mixer with dough hook, mix bread flour, sugar, salt; add yeast mixture, butter, and eggs. Knead 7-8 min until smooth and elastic.
Step 2 — First Rise
Cover bowl with plastic wrap or damp towel; rise in warm spot 1 hour until doubled.
Step 3 — Shape the Rolls
Punch down dough. Divide into 24 equal balls (~1.5 oz each). Roll each into a smooth ball. Place in a greased 9×13 pan (4×6 grid) — they should just touch.
Step 4 — Second Rise
Cover loosely; let rise 30 min until puffed and touching neighbors.
Step 5 — Bake
Preheat oven to 350°F. Brush tops with egg wash. Bake 13-15 min until deeply golden brown.
Step 6 — Brush Butter and Make Cinnamon Honey Butter
Brush hot rolls generously with melted butter immediately after baking. While rolls cool: beat softened butter, powdered sugar, honey, cinnamon, vanilla, salt 3 min until light and fluffy. Serve warm rolls with cinnamon honey butter on the side.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Hot milk killing yeast — should be 110°F (warm, not hot)
All-purpose flour instead of bread — too soft. Bread flour for chew.
Skipping second rise — dense rolls
Cold butter for honey spread — won’t whip fluffy
Underbaked — gummy interior
Storing Tips for the Recipe
Room temp 2 days in airtight bag. Refrigerate 4 days. Freezer 3 months. Reheat in 350°F oven 5 min. Make-ahead: dough first rise overnight in fridge for slow-fermentation flavor; shape + second rise + bake day-of.

FAQs
Substitute for bread flour? AP flour + 2 tbsp vital wheat gluten per cup.
Active dry yeast OK? Yes — proof in warm milk first; same total amount.
Make-ahead? Overnight cold rise improves flavor.
Gluten-free? Difficult — try a yeast-free GF dinner roll recipe instead.
